The Zaire 10 Zaires Banknote was issued by the Bank of Zaire in 1979. Featured on the obverse of this green banknote is the coat of arms of Zaire, a leopard, and Mobutu Sese Seko wearing a uniform. The reverse of the note depicts the bank initials and a shield with a hand holding a torch. The note contains a solid security thread with printed REPUBLIQUE DU ZAIRE, It also has a watermark that reveals Mobutu Sese Seko and 10 ZAIRES. It is 180 x 90 mm in a size and is signed by Jules Croy Emony Mondanga. This specimen banknote has been given a grade of 66 by the Paper Money Guaranty.
